Product Overview

Category

S-1112A33PI-L2STFU belongs to the category of voltage regulators.

Use

This product is used to regulate and stabilize voltage levels in electronic circuits.

Characteristics

  • High precision voltage regulation
  • Low dropout voltage
  • Low quiescent current
  • Thermal shutdown protection
  • Short-circuit protection

Package

The S-1112A33PI-L2STFU comes in a small surface-mount package.

Essence

The essence of this product lies in its ability to provide stable and regulated voltage output, ensuring reliable operation of electronic devices.

Packaging/Quantity

The S-1112A33PI-L2STFU is typically packaged in reels or tubes, with a quantity of 3000 units per reel/tube.

Specifications

  • Input Voltage Range: 2.5V - 6.0V
  • Output Voltage: 3.3V
  • Dropout Voltage: 0.15V (typical)
  • Quiescent Current: 30μA (typical)
  • Operating Temperature Range: -40°C to +85°C

Detailed Pin Configuration

The S-1112A33PI-L2STFU has the following pin configuration:

  1. VIN (Input Voltage)
  2. GND (Ground)
  3. VOUT (Output Voltage)

Working Principles

The S-1112A33PI-L2STFU utilizes a combination of internal circuitry and feedback mechanisms to regulate the output voltage. It compares the actual output voltage with a reference voltage and adjusts the internal circuit accordingly to maintain a stable output.
